- 13.选择、插入、气泡排序说明选择排序(Selection sort)、插入排序(Insertion sort)与气泡排序(Bubble sort)这三个排序方式是初学排序所必须知道的三个基本排序方式,它们由于速度不快而不实用(平均与最快的时间复杂度都是O(n2)), 然而它们排序的方式确是值得观察与探讨的。==解法==选择排序将要排序的对象分作两部份,一个是已排序的,一个是未排序的,从后... 13.选择、插入、气泡排序说明选择排序(Selection sort)、插入排序(Insertion sort)与气泡排序(Bubble sort)这三个排序方式是初学排序所必须知道的三个基本排序方式,它们由于速度不快而不实用(平均与最快的时间复杂度都是O(n2)), 然而它们排序的方式确是值得观察与探讨的。==解法==选择排序将要排序的对象分作两部份,一个是已排序的,一个是未排序的,从后...
- 题目 2660: 蓝桥杯2022年第十三届省赛真题-积木画时间限制: 1Sec 内存限制: 256MB 提交: 623 解决: 135题目描述小明最近迷上了积木画,有这么两种类型的积木,分别为 I 型(大小为 2 个单位面积)和 L 型(大小为 3 个单位面积):同时,小明有一块面积大小为 2 × N 的画布,画布由 2 × N 个 1 × 1 区域构成。小明需要用以上两种积木将画布拼满,他... 题目 2660: 蓝桥杯2022年第十三届省赛真题-积木画时间限制: 1Sec 内存限制: 256MB 提交: 623 解决: 135题目描述小明最近迷上了积木画,有这么两种类型的积木,分别为 I 型(大小为 2 个单位面积)和 L 型(大小为 3 个单位面积):同时,小明有一块面积大小为 2 × N 的画布,画布由 2 × N 个 1 × 1 区域构成。小明需要用以上两种积木将画布拼满,他...
- @[toc]计算长度sizeof:计算变量,数组,类型的大小,单位是字节(操作符)#include<stdio.h>int main(){ //sizeof(数组名)-数组名表示整个数组的-计算的是整个数组的大小 //&数组名 - 数组名表示的是整个数组,取出的是整个数组的地址 //除此之外,所有的数组名都是数组首元素的地址 //整形数组 int a[]={1... @[toc]计算长度sizeof:计算变量,数组,类型的大小,单位是字节(操作符)#include<stdio.h>int main(){ //sizeof(数组名)-数组名表示整个数组的-计算的是整个数组的大小 //&数组名 - 数组名表示的是整个数组,取出的是整个数组的地址 //除此之外,所有的数组名都是数组首元素的地址 //整形数组 int a[]={1...
- 大家好!本篇文章将介绍关于数据结构之链表的OJ题,来自力扣:[剑指 Offer 29. 顺时针打印矩阵(C语言)]题解,展示代码语言暂时为:C语言。 大家好!本篇文章将介绍关于数据结构之链表的OJ题,来自力扣:[剑指 Offer 29. 顺时针打印矩阵(C语言)]题解,展示代码语言暂时为:C语言。
- @[TOC](用一句Halle认识C 语言) ✨博主介绍 💂 个人主页:苏州程序大白</ a> 💂 个人社区:CSDN全国各地程序猿</ a>🤟作者介绍:中国DBA联盟(ACDU)成员,CSDN全国各地程序猿(媛)聚集地管理员。目前从事工业自动化软件开发工作。擅长C#、Java、机器视觉、底层算法等语言。2019年成立柒月软件工作室,2021年注册苏州凯捷智能科技有限公司 💅 有任何... @[TOC](用一句Halle认识C 语言) ✨博主介绍 💂 个人主页:苏州程序大白</ a> 💂 个人社区:CSDN全国各地程序猿</ a>🤟作者介绍:中国DBA联盟(ACDU)成员,CSDN全国各地程序猿(媛)聚集地管理员。目前从事工业自动化软件开发工作。擅长C#、Java、机器视觉、底层算法等语言。2019年成立柒月软件工作室,2021年注册苏州凯捷智能科技有限公司 💅 有任何...
- C语言的基本数据类型,大家从学生时代就开始学习了,但是又有多少人会试图从底层的角度去学习呢?这篇文章会用一问一答的形式,慢慢解析相关的内容和困惑。 C语言的基本数据类型,大家从学生时代就开始学习了,但是又有多少人会试图从底层的角度去学习呢?这篇文章会用一问一答的形式,慢慢解析相关的内容和困惑。
- 介绍基本数据类型、if语句、循环语句。完成各种语句的练习题,例如:平年闰年判断、素数、水仙花数、比大小。 介绍基本数据类型、if语句、循环语句。完成各种语句的练习题,例如:平年闰年判断、素数、水仙花数、比大小。
- 介绍C语言位运算常见用法、为后续的嵌入式开发做铺垫。 介绍C语言位运算常见用法、为后续的嵌入式开发做铺垫。
- 介绍C语言基本数据类型、运算符、位运算知识点。 介绍C语言基本数据类型、运算符、位运算知识点。
- 程序=算法+数据结构+程序设计方法+语言工具和坏境 告知:使用C语言的7个步骤第1步:定义程序的目标在动手写程序之前,要在脑中有清晰的思路。想要程序去做什么首先自己要明确自己想做什么,思考你的程序需要哪些信息,要进行哪些计算和控制,以及程序应该要报告什么信息。在这一步骤中,不涉及具体的计算机语言,应该用一般术语来描述问题。第2步:设计程序对程序应该完成什么任务有概念性的认识后,就应该考虑如何... 程序=算法+数据结构+程序设计方法+语言工具和坏境 告知:使用C语言的7个步骤第1步:定义程序的目标在动手写程序之前,要在脑中有清晰的思路。想要程序去做什么首先自己要明确自己想做什么,思考你的程序需要哪些信息,要进行哪些计算和控制,以及程序应该要报告什么信息。在这一步骤中,不涉及具体的计算机语言,应该用一般术语来描述问题。第2步:设计程序对程序应该完成什么任务有概念性的认识后,就应该考虑如何...
- 通过C的数组指针结构体文件等操作制作的通讯录 通过C的数组指针结构体文件等操作制作的通讯录
- cmd的使用还需要其它编译器?cmd可以进行C语言的gcc编译和gdb调试,java的可以javac的java.class文件生成 cmd的使用还需要其它编译器?cmd可以进行C语言的gcc编译和gdb调试,java的可以javac的java.class文件生成
- 此为第一个纯C制作项目游戏,内容富含指针,数组 循环。 此为第一个纯C制作项目游戏,内容富含指针,数组 循环。
- 此为第一个纯C制作项目游戏,内容富含指针,数组 循环。 此为第一个纯C制作项目游戏,内容富含指针,数组 循环。
- 指针的重要性: 要了解指针,多多少少会出现一些比较复杂的类型,所以我先介绍一下如何完全理解一个复杂类型,要理解复杂类型其实很简单,一个类型里会出现很多运算符,他们也像普通的表达式一样,有优先级,其优先级和运算优先级一样,所以我总结了一下其原则:从变量名处起,根据运算符优先级结合,一步一步分析.下面让我们先从简单的类型开始慢慢分析吧: 指针的重要性: 要了解指针,多多少少会出现一些比较复杂的类型,所以我先介绍一下如何完全理解一个复杂类型,要理解复杂类型其实很简单,一个类型里会出现很多运算符,他们也像普通的表达式一样,有优先级,其优先级和运算优先级一样,所以我总结了一下其原则:从变量名处起,根据运算符优先级结合,一步一步分析.下面让我们先从简单的类型开始慢慢分析吧:
上滑加载中
推荐直播
-
华为云码道-AI时代应用开发利器2026/03/18 周三 19:00-20:00
童得力,华为云开发者生态运营总监/姚圣伟,华为云HCDE开发者专家
本次直播由华为专家带你实战应用开发,看华为云码道(CodeArts)代码智能体如何在AI时代让你的创意应用快速落地。更有华为云HCDE开发者专家带你用码道玩转JiuwenClaw,让小艺成为你的AI助理。
回顾中 -
Skill 构建 × 智能创作:基于华为云码道的 AI 内容生产提效方案2026/03/25 周三 19:00-20:00
余伟,华为云软件研发工程师/万邵业(万少),华为云HCDE开发者专家
本次直播带来两大实战:华为云码道 Skill-Creator 手把手搭建专属知识库 Skill;如何用码道提效 OpenClaw 小说文本,打造从大纲到成稿的 AI 原创小说全链路。技术干货 + OPC创作思路,一次讲透!
回顾中 -
码道新技能,AI 新生产力——从自动视频生成到开源项目解析2026/04/08 周三 19:00-21:00
童得力-华为云开发者生态运营总监/何文强-无人机企业AI提效负责人
本次华为云码道 Skill 实战活动,聚焦两大 AI 开发场景:通过实战教学,带你打造 AI 编程自动生成视频 Skill,并实现对 GitHub 热门开源项目的智能知识抽取,手把手掌握 Skill 开发全流程,用 AI 提升研发效率与内容生产力。
回顾中
热门标签